Paint.FontMetricsInt
public
static
class
Paint.FontMetricsInt
extends Object
| java.lang.Object | |
| ↳ | android.graphics.Paint.FontMetricsInt |
|
|
Convenience method for callers that want to have FontMetrics values as integers.
Summary
Fields | |
|---|---|
public
int |
ascent
The recommended distance above the baseline for singled spaced text. |
public
int |
bottom
The maximum distance below the baseline for the lowest glyph in the font at a given text size. |
public
int |
descent
The recommended distance below the baseline for singled spaced text. |
public
int |
leading
The recommended additional space to add between lines of text. |
public
int |
top
The maximum distance above the baseline for the tallest glyph in the font at a given text size. |
Public constructors | |
|---|---|
Paint.FontMetricsInt()
|
|
Public methods | |
|---|---|
String
|
toString()
Returns a string representation of the object. |
Inherited methods | |
|---|---|
java.lang.Object
| |
Fields
ascent
int ascent
The recommended distance above the baseline for singled spaced text.
bottom
int bottom
The maximum distance below the baseline for the lowest glyph in the font at a given text size.
descent
int descent
The recommended distance below the baseline for singled spaced text.
leading
int leading
The recommended additional space to add between lines of text.
top
int top
The maximum distance above the baseline for the tallest glyph in the font at a given text size.
Public constructors
Public methods
toString
String toString ()
Returns a string representation of the object. In general, the
toString method returns a string that
"textually represents" this object. The result should
be a concise but informative representation that is easy for a
person to read.
It is recommended that all subclasses override this method.
The toString method for class Object
returns a string consisting of the name of the class of which the
object is an instance, the at-sign character `@', and
the unsigned hexadecimal representation of the hash code of the
object. In other words, this method returns a string equal to the
value of:
getClass().getName() + '@' + Integer.toHexString(hashCode())
| Returns | |
|---|---|
String |
a string representation of the object. |
Interfaces
Classes
- Bitmap
- BitmapFactory
- BitmapFactory.Options
- BitmapRegionDecoder
- BitmapShader
- BlurMaskFilter
- Camera
- Canvas
- Color
- ColorFilter
- ColorMatrix
- ColorMatrixColorFilter
- ColorSpace
- ColorSpace.Connector
- ColorSpace.Rgb
- ColorSpace.Rgb.TransferParameters
- ComposePathEffect
- ComposeShader
- CornerPathEffect
- DashPathEffect
- DiscretePathEffect
- DrawFilter
- EmbossMaskFilter
- ImageFormat
- Interpolator
- LightingColorFilter
- LinearGradient
- MaskFilter
- Matrix
- Movie
- NinePatch
- Outline
- Paint
- Paint.FontMetrics
- Paint.FontMetricsInt
- PaintFlagsDrawFilter
- Path
- PathDashPathEffect
- PathEffect
- PathMeasure
- Picture
- PixelFormat
- Point
- PointF
- PorterDuff
- PorterDuffColorFilter
- PorterDuffXfermode
- RadialGradient
- Rect
- RectF
- Region
- RegionIterator
- Shader
- SumPathEffect
- SurfaceTexture
- SweepGradient
- Typeface
- Typeface.Builder
- Xfermode
- YuvImage
Enums
- Bitmap.CompressFormat
- Bitmap.Config
- BlurMaskFilter.Blur
- Canvas.EdgeType
- Canvas.VertexMode
- ColorSpace.Adaptation
- ColorSpace.Model
- ColorSpace.Named
- ColorSpace.RenderIntent
- Interpolator.Result
- Matrix.ScaleToFit
- Paint.Align
- Paint.Cap
- Paint.Join
- Paint.Style
- Path.Direction
- Path.FillType
- Path.Op
- PathDashPathEffect.Style
- PorterDuff.Mode
- Region.Op
- Shader.TileMode
Exceptions